Output e68c64a37111ab14121a1ab3039d3060113225089f0b8d56efca19d9e156104d:71

value
14378
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c32778d5f53fcef24fdf78d3cd17bf5eb2a29dc546121b9daa1248c8df07228b
address
bc1pcvnh34048l80yn7l0rfu69alt6e298w9gcfph8d2zfyv3hc8y29s96mjqn
transaction
e68c64a37111ab14121a1ab3039d3060113225089f0b8d56efca19d9e156104d
spent
true